Use it to make butter. If you have a food processor put the cream into it (much faster than doing it by hand) and beat it until a clearish liquid starts coming out. Pour that liquid off (it is buttermilk so you can use it for biscuits or just get rid of it. Then continuing the churning and more buttermilk will come out(I think my husband drains it off about 3 times for the consistency we like.. With my double-bladed food processor it takes about 5-8 minutes to get butter. If you want it salted or flavored then add whatever you want once you have the butter and mix it in by hand or on a very low speed. Since your cream is almost bad I recommend keeping the butter in the freezer and taking out what you will use of it until it is gone or about 1 month if you added salt (a little less without salt).
